# 1.8 14-Aug-2020 skrll

branches: 1.8.2; 1.8.4;
Mirror the changes to aarch64 and

- Switch to TPIDRPRW_IS_CURLWP, because curlwp is accessed much more often
by MI code. It also makes curlwp preemption safe,

- Make ASTs operate per-LWP rather than per-CPU, otherwise sometimes LWPs
can see spurious ASTs (which doesn't cause a problem, it just means some
time may be wasted).

- Make sure ASTs are always set on the same CPU as the target LWP, and
delivered via IPI if posted from a remote CPU so that they are resolved
quickly.

- Add some cache line padding to struct cpu_info.

- Add a memory barrier in a couple of places where ci_curlwp is set. This
is needed whenever an LWP that is resuming on the CPU could hold an
adaptive mutex. The barrier needs to drain the CPU's store buffer, so
that the update to ci_curlwp becomes globally visible before the LWP can
resume and call mutex_exit().

# 1.3 18-Oct-2018 skrll

Provide generic start code that assumes the MMU is off and caches are
disabled as per the linux booting protocol for ARMv6 and ARMv7 boards.
u-boot image type should be changed to 'linux' for correct behaviour.

The new start code builds a minimal "bootstrap" L1PT with cached access
disabled and uses the same table for all processors. AP startup is
performed in less steps and more code is written in C.

The bootstrap tables and stack are placed into an (orphaned) section
"_init_memory" which is given to uvm when it is no longer used.

Various kernels have been converted to use this code and tested. Some
boards were provided by TNF. Thanks!

The GENERIC kernel now boots on boards using the TEGRA, SUNXI and EXYNOS
kernels. The GENERIC kernel will also work on RPI2 using u-boot.

Thanks to martin@ and aymeric@ for testing on parallella and nanosoc
respectively
